They are scientists first and foremost, with no experience in marketing the actual company itsef. The two things seem to be mutually exclusive when it comes to most scientific types.
Yes it is very hard to understand the complete silence by the company regarding the NICE guidelines, that and the Swiss approval plus a bit of marketing speak all bundled together would have made a great announcement